很多從事SEO工作的朋友在檢查IIS日志的時候,經(jīng)常會遇到一系列狀態(tài)碼的問題,由于這些狀態(tài)碼與蜘蛛的抓取是息息相關(guān)的,所以很多人都比較重視這一點。今天就來談?wù)勅罩疚募械?00064狀態(tài)碼具體是什么,對網(wǎng)站SEO有哪些影響。
在站長圈內(nèi),大家對200064狀態(tài)碼的看法眾說紛紜,筆者總結(jié)了以下幾種比較常見的說法:
?、?4表示64位系統(tǒng);②64表示訪問正常,無需過多擔(dān)心;③64表示抓取次數(shù);④64表示k站的前兆;⑤64表示網(wǎng)頁沒有更新;⑥64表示網(wǎng)站處于考核期;⑦64意味著蛛對網(wǎng)站的Gzip壓縮揭秘失敗。不管是哪一種說法,我們都不能輕易做出判斷,必須要通過實踐進行證明才行。
在國內(nèi),大部分的站長朋友使用的計算機系統(tǒng)都是Windows,下面我們來分析一下200064這個狀態(tài)碼在Windows系統(tǒng)中具體代表著什么:
使用Windows自帶的命令提示符(cmd),并輸入指令:nethelpmsg64,回車后我們可以看到“指定的網(wǎng)絡(luò)名不再可用”的字樣顯示出來。由此,我們可以初步斷定,網(wǎng)絡(luò)會話出現(xiàn)故障,客服端請求達不到。在此還有一個疑問,那是不是有可能是蜘蛛在訪問服務(wù)器時,由于服務(wù)器資源不夠用,導(dǎo)致這個請求失敗呢?
下面就通過曾經(jīng)負責(zé)過的一個網(wǎng)站實例來進行解析這種200064現(xiàn)象:
一、首先這個網(wǎng)站使用的是獨立ip主機,廣東省東莞市,電信IDC機房。筆者隨機查看了幾天的日志文件,發(fā)現(xiàn)幾乎每天都有200064代碼出現(xiàn);在日志文件中筆者發(fā)現(xiàn)123.125.71.12這個百度蜘蛛抓取2197.html時候出現(xiàn)200064狀態(tài)碼;使用命令提示符進行DNS反查命令nslookup確認百度蜘蛛,Baiduspiderip的hostname以*.baidu.com的格式命名。同樣的方法判斷了其他出現(xiàn)200064的日志代碼,發(fā)現(xiàn)狀態(tài)碼處于的IP段是123.125.71.*,通過查詢該ip為北京聯(lián)通ip段。
于是,筆者根據(jù)網(wǎng)站服務(wù)器進行分析,當(dāng)百度蜘蛛由網(wǎng)通ip段訪問到電信服務(wù)器時,由于兩種不同類型的網(wǎng)段出現(xiàn)問題,造成蜘蛛訪問時不能正常的后去到網(wǎng)站頁面的內(nèi)容。所以,百度網(wǎng)通蜘蛛就直接放棄了爬行索引,故此出現(xiàn)了了200064狀態(tài)碼。
二、僅這一種情況還不能斷定全部結(jié)果,為此,筆者由抽樣了部分日志文件,經(jīng)分析百度蜘蛛電信ip段以及電信ip訪客在訪問網(wǎng)站時也會出現(xiàn)200064這個狀態(tài)碼。再一個,考慮到必應(yīng)的蜘蛛ip都是美國的,若網(wǎng)站出現(xiàn)200064狀態(tài)碼,也極有可能是必應(yīng)蜘蛛有過來訪,谷歌蜘蛛目前尚未發(fā)現(xiàn)這種情況。
前不久,筆者在某論壇看到一高手分析此狀態(tài)碼的原因:百度蜘蛛訪問頁面時在特定時間內(nèi)無法完成頁面全部數(shù)據(jù)的接受而最后導(dǎo)致訪問頁面協(xié)議返回正常,但在頁面返回全部數(shù)據(jù)的過程中由于服務(wù)器或者網(wǎng)絡(luò)當(dāng)時的狀況導(dǎo)致失敗進而出現(xiàn)了200064現(xiàn)象。
最后說一下,當(dāng)服務(wù)器網(wǎng)絡(luò)請求不可達到的情況下,IIS日志往往就會出現(xiàn)200064狀態(tài)碼,但是無論是電信、網(wǎng)通還是移動的主機,要想避免這種情況的發(fā)生,最好是首選雙線或者三線主機,若你網(wǎng)站的目標(biāo)客服群在全球都有,那么,建議使用質(zhì)量最有保障的全網(wǎng)互聯(lián)云主機。
標(biāo)簽:烏魯木齊
林芝
鹽城
九江
東營